推荐使用Prometheus Config for Alerta开源项目
项目介绍
Prometheus Config for Alerta是一个强大的开源项目,旨在将来自Prometheus、Nagios、Zabbix等监控工具的警报集中到一个简洁的控制台中。通过这个项目,用户可以轻松地将复杂的Prometheus警报管理界面转化为直观、易于管理的Alerta控制台,从而提高监控效率和响应速度。
项目技术分析
该项目主要利用Prometheus的Alertmanager的webhook功能,将警报信息转发到Alerta系统中。Alerta内置了对Prometheus的支持,因此无需特殊配置,只需确保Alertmanager配置文件中的webhook URL正确即可。此外,项目还支持BasicAuth和API Key两种认证方式,确保了数据传输的安全性。
项目及技术应用场景
Prometheus Config for Alerta适用于需要集中管理多个监控系统警报的场景。无论是大型企业的IT运维团队,还是中小型公司的开发和运维人员,都可以通过这个项目实现警报的统一管理和快速响应。特别适合那些希望简化监控流程、提高故障处理效率的用户。
项目特点
- 集成简便:直接利用Prometheus的Alertmanager webhook功能,无需额外开发。
- 配置灵活:支持BasicAuth和API Key两种认证方式,满足不同安全需求。
- 信息丰富:能够将Prometheus的详细警报信息转化为Alerta的属性,提供更丰富的警报上下文。
- 易于扩展:支持自定义标签和注解,可以根据需要灵活调整警报规则。
- 社区支持:作为开源项目,拥有活跃的社区支持,用户可以轻松获取帮助和更新。
通过使用Prometheus Config for Alerta,用户可以显著提升监控系统的管理效率和响应速度,是现代IT运维不可或缺的工具之一。强烈推荐给所有需要高效管理监控警报的用户尝试和使用。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考